clockoverlay assert failed

pengriguang 641468886 at qq.com
Sat Jun 2 02:38:49 UTC 2018


Hi  gstreamer-devel:
when I use clockoverlay element for video capture as following:

gst-launch-1.0  imxv4l2src device=/dev/video0  ! 'video/x-raw,
framerate=15/1, width=(int)640, height=(int)480, format=(string)YUY2' ! \
clockoverlay halignment=right valignment=top text="Stream time:"
shaded-background=true auto-resize=true time-format="%Y/%m/%d %H:%M:%S" ! \
imxv4l2sink overlay-width=640 overlay-height=480

it assert failed like this:

(gst-launch-1.0:959): GStreamer-CRITICAL **: gst_buffer_get_memory_range:
assertion '(len == 0 && idx == 0 && length == -1) || (length == -1 && idx <
len) || (length > 0 && length + idx <= len)' failed

if I remove  clockoverlay element from my pipeline,  it is ok, the pipeline
is:

gst-launch-1.0  imxv4l2src device=/dev/video0  ! 'video/x-raw,
framerate=15/1, width=(int)640, height=(int)480, format=(string)YUY2' ! \
imxv4l2sink overlay-width=640 overlay-height=480gst-launch-1.0  imxv4l2src
device=/dev/video0  ! 'video/x-raw, framerate=15/1, width=(int)640,
height=(int)480, format=(string)YUY2' ! \
imxv4l2sink overlay-width=640 overlay-height=480

can you give me some advice? how do I adjust the parameter of clockoverlay
element?







--
Sent from: http://gstreamer-devel.966125.n4.nabble.com/


More information about the gstreamer-devel mailing list